2 つの ejb3 アプリケーションがあり、1 つは jboss 4.2 に、もう 1 つは jboss 6.1 にあります。
そのアプリケーションからメソッドを呼び出すクライアントをTomcatで作成したいと考えています。
それは可能ですか?そして、私が使用しなければならない瓶は何ですか?jboss 4.2 クライアントまたは jboss 6.1 からのものですか?
ありがとう
はい、それは可能です。呼び出したいEJBには、リモートEJBクライアントjarが必要になります。特定のJBossjarは必要なく、クライアントjarだけが必要です。各EJBのIIOPアドレスやポートなど、EJBを検索するときは、InitialContextにいくつかのCORBA設定を設定する必要があります。
props.setProperty( "org.omg.CORBA.ORBInitialHost"、 "JBOSS_ADDRESS"); props.setProperty( "org.omg.CORBA.ORBInitialPort"、 "JBOSS_PORT");